Two months of pain meds and upcoming hysterectomy on May 13
I am quite concerned with with how well they will be able to manage my pain after surgery. Started on tramadol March 7. Then upgraded to hydrocodin in April. I have a high tolerance to pain. Unfortunately I waited so long to go to the Dr that by the time I couldn't function anymore.
Anyone have experience with this?
Oh.....I have multiple fibroids on uterus, dr said uterus was also twisted, a mass on my left ovary that is growing, and cysts on my right ovary.

Re: Two months of pain meds and surgery May 13
I think that you might find that the surgery pain is less than the pain you are already experiencing. I felt better immediately after surgery than I had in a few years. They had just tylenol and toradol in my iv, only the first several hours after surgery. They took the iv out later the night of surgery and that was it, I never needed any more meds. Many people have said that gas pain is worse than the surgery pain, but I really didn't have a big problem with that either. There are so many meds available, I'm sure that you will get your pain controlled. Best of luck!

Two months of pain meds and upcoming hysterectomy on May 13
I have experience with this. I was concerned about the exact same thing.
I had knee surgery in January, & was on narcotic pain meds for 6 weeks post op, then on & off pain meds prior to my hysterectomy. Due to where I was at in physical therapy right before my hysterectomy, I was on pain meds fairly regularly leading up to my hysterectomy.
My pain was controlled extremely well post op. I very quickly found myself taking far fewer pain meds post op compared to what I was taking pre op. My belly hurt more prior to my surgery than it does post op!
Good luck, & definitely discuss your concerns with your Dr, as you have a very valid concern.

Re: Two months of pain meds and upcoming hysterectomy on May 13
My experience was that doctors want to make sure you are pain free, because pain delays healing and makes you not want to get up and move around, which is very important.
I remember when I woke up from the operation, I was told I had been given two morphine shots and I asked if I had any pain. I said "a little bit, but I can manage." I was told, "No. You can't have any pain," and was immediately given a third shot.
Also, any time you are in extreme pain, don't be afraid to call the nurses and let them know. It could be a problem other than normal post-surgery pain. The second night in hospital after surgery, was in excruciating pain all night, but thought it was just normal post-surgery pain and didn't want to be a nuisance. Finally, at 5 am, I couldn't take it, so I pressed the call button to request pain meds. Turns out my catheter tube had gotten stuck under my bum and my catheter had been blocked all night. Once it was drained, the pain went away. The nurse asked why I hadn't called earlier.
